I finally got to checking my 1957 service manual, and this range does not show up. The less deluxe 40" models (J403 Stewardess, J405 Speedster, and J406 Mainliner) look like the picture that Sandy posted, though the Stewardess does not have the clock. The deluxe 40" models have the controls above the glass panel, like the stove that is for sale, but all have the larger lighted burner control switches ('tel-a-cook'). These stoves are the Stratoliner (deluxe single oven range) and Liberator (deluxe double oven range). So I think Mark's guess sounds logical... the less deluxe models moved to the new design backsplash/control panel, but continued to not have the larger lighted switches.
Sandy, to your point in another thread, all of the standard 40" ranges have the divided burners (two burners on each side, with large area in the center) and the deluxe models have the 'cluster top' with the burners clustered on the left side.
